I cant be for certain on yours, but on my 88 it is located on the firewall.. It is sometime also called an asd (auto shut down) relay.. It is usually to the right side near the battery. What it does is when key is engaged is activate the fuel pump.. hope this helps..but I'm sure others might have answers as well.. By the way it is a very common relay used in lots of applications. So take the relay with you to auto parts place..because those guys may be clueless what an asd relay is.. and just match it up to another relay. Make sure you get a heavier duty one, not a light duty
